What are cryptofunds?

An alternative to investing in cryptocurrencies are investment funds or crypto funds. These cryptocurrency funds refer to a portfolio containing a variety of digital assets that are managed by a group of professionals who decide which is the best investment alternative. What types of Investment Funds are there?

 There are currently more than 800 cryptocurrency / blockchain investment funds. Most are set up as venture capital funds, while a large number are hedge funds or hybrid funds. There are also some crypto ETFs and crypto private equity funds. We can differentiate them as:

  • Hedge Funds: the objective is to obtain the highest profit in the shortest possible time or in the shortest possible time.
  • Venture Capital or venture capital funds: where long-term investments are made. 
  • Private Equity or private equity funds: long-term investments are made in private companies.

Source: Crypto Fund Research,2020

Venture funds have overtaken hedge funds as the most common type of crypto investment funds. Existing technology / FinTech VC firms are expanding investments in blockchain startups and launching their own funds. As some blockchain companies mature, private equity funds are starting to get involved. Hybrid funds are those that invest in cryptocurrencies as well as initial coin offerings, referred to as hedge funds, although they take on some characteristics of venture funds.

Like a hedge fund, cryptocurrency investment funds seek to create diversified portfolios based on different classes of cryptocurrencies that have the potential to generate competitive returns with the lowest possible level of risk. It is an active management characterised by a series of both short- and long-term trades that seek to generate relatively stable and meaningful returns.

Ventura Capital or venture capital funds seek to raise capital with the objective of investing in sectors, industries or countries that, while having a high associated risk, at the same time have the growth potential for high returns.

In the case of cryptocurrency-based venture capital funds, capital is allocated to create new projects, tokens, forks, software development or blockchain applications that, as in the case of a venture capital fund, have the potential to generate high rates of return on investment.

The evolution of cryptofunds

  • 2017 was a record year for new cryptocurrency fund launches with more than 290 new funds, including hedge funds and private equity. This was more than triple the number of funds launched in 2016.
  • 2018 maintained the high pace of new crypto fund launches seen in 2017 in terms of launches with more than 230.
  • 2019 and 2020, as expected, the number of crypto funds launched that year slowed down from the rapid pace of 2017 and 2018.

Source: Crypto Fund Research,2020

Crypto-funds in the news.

No financial sector is evolving faster than the crypto fund space. Cryptocurrency funds are modern investment vehicles, which according to Crypto Fund Research, the leading crypto fund database, there are currently more than 800 crypto funds including hedge funds and private equity, with the latter accounting for more than 50%.

One particularity of many cryptocurrency investment funds is that they make use of technology to create profitable investment portfolios. For example, one of the most popular funds today is CIX.Fund, which is based on artificial intelligence (AI) algorithms that search for buy signals in more than 2,000 tokens in order to select the 100 best investment alternatives.

Another investment fund with growing popularity is Pantera Capital, which allows for both hedge and venture capital investments. In the case of BitwiseAsset Management, the fund relies on the use of algorithms and the expertise of professional investors to provide diversified exposure to cryptocurrency indices.

Digital Currency Group, ICONOMI, Protocol Ventures, Galaxy Digital Assets are other well-known crypto funds.

Entry strategies for cryptofunds

Entry strategies include: the "long/short equity" strategy where undervalued and overvalued assets are watched in order to generate profits when the market is rising or falling. The strategy known as "market neutral" where investments are balanced, half in long positions and half in short positions in the same asset, allows the risk of volatility to be reduced so that market exposure is reduced to zero. And the "arbitrage" strategy consists of buying assets on one exchange and then selling them on another that offers a better price.

Positive and negative aspects of investment funds.

In general, investment funds have become a very popular and growing alternative. However, it is important to note that as with any investment, cryptocurrency investment funds have advantages and disadvantages. The biggest benefits of investing in cryptocurrency investment funds are that they are managed by professionals and make use of state-of-the-art technology to select the most profitable alternatives.

In this way, cryptocurrency investment funds represent an excellent alternative for diversification because they allow you to take advantage of active management to obtain returns with less risk, time and effort. In addition, it is possible to see the evolution of the investment in real time and they are designed so that any type of person, both beginner and expert investors, can invest in them.

However, not all is rosy about cryptocurrency investment funds, as they tend to have management costs and in some cases there are penalties if the capital is withdrawn before the time agreed with the fund. In addition, it should be noted that because the funds are built with cryptoassets, they may also have high volatility.

Nevertheless, cryptocurrency investment funds are here to stay, and they continue to drive market growth by offering the possibility to take advantage of the cryptocurrency boom hand in hand with technology, in order to get the highest returns with the lowest risk in a market characterised by rapidly changing trends.
